LOVE Island’s Callum Jones has admitted to not feeling good after spending the evening with villa flame Molly Smith.

The 23-year-old appeared exhausted as he took to Instagram to update his followers from bed.

Callum Jones revealed he doesn’t ‘feel good’ on social media

Sharing a video to Instagram Stories, a sniffling Callum, who was wrapped up in a dressing gown, explained he was feeling under the weather.

He said: “Honestly I do not feel good whatsoever. This is me for the next three weeks.”

It comes one day after the star posted a snap of himself and Molly in bed together.

Molly hid her face for the photo as they sipped from wine glasses.

Despite being hit by a mystery illness just hours later, Callum captioned the post: “Health and happiness.”

Callum and Molly, who fell in love on the 2020 winter series of the ITV2 show, were spotted having a blazing row while partying with some of their fellow Islanders earlier this month.

An insider told The Sun Online that the group of friends headed for a club but “Molly and Callum were really arguing so she decided to leave without him”.

“She was picked up by a mate and he came stumbling out on his own ranting about their argument,” the source shared.

“Molly later headed to do a PA with Natalia before heading home alone, while Callum partied elsewhere”.

The insider continued: “They have already made up and have put on a loved up display on Instagram but friends think things are pretty rocky and are worried they won’t last much longer.”

However, the pair later insisted there was “no drama” by posting a loved-up snap together.
